Regardless of the status of your health before an accident, you may still be entitled to compensation for your injuries. Tell your lawyers specifically what injuries you had before the accident and be honest. You do not want him to get sandbagged with it once you are in court.
Look into how big the firm is prior to employing them. If you have a substantial claim, you will need a larger firm. However, if your case is small, you might be able to save money by going with a smaller firm.

Bring all your documents when you are going to your consultation meetings with various lawyers. Included in this documentation should be medical records, medical bills, correspondence with insurance companies and police reports. This paperwork will be helpful in making your case clear to prospective personal injury attorneys.
Gather the names and contact information for witnesses right after an accident. The court case could take a long time and your lawyer needs accurate statements as quickly as possible to prepare. People sometimes leave the area or forget what they saw, so getting someone's information right then and there may be what helps you to win your case.
Money is always an issue when dealing with a personal injury case, and many lawyers in this field work on contingency. This means the lawyer doesn't get any payment unless you win. Although they may end up taking more money this way, a contingency lawyer allows you to save your money in a low-risk format.
